What Makes a Vegan Lunch Wholesome?

A wholesome vegan lunch is like a friend who cheers you on through your day. It needs to be tasty, satisfying, and packed with good ingredients that help my body work well. I’d like it to have:

  • Proteins: Like beans, lentils, or tofu, which are the body’s building blocks.
  • Carbohydrates: Such as whole grains like quinoa or brown rice that give me energy.
  • Healthy Fats: Such as avocados or nuts, which are great for my brain and heart.
  • Vitamins and Minerals: From colorful veggies and fruits that help me stay strong and well.

Simple Planning for Vegan Lunches

Planning ahead is like setting the table neatly before a meal; it makes everything easy when it’s time to eat. When planning my lunch, I consider:

  • Meal Prep: Making a few meals on the weekend to enjoy during the week. This saves me time and helps me stick to my vegan goals.
  • Batch Cooking: Preparing large amounts of versatile foods like grains, roasted veggies, or beans.
  • Portable Containers: Choosing practical, leak-proof containers to keep my food fresh and ready to go.

Rainbow Veggie Wraps

These wraps are as colorful as a rainbow after a summer rain. To make them, I need:

  • Whole-Grain Wraps: Soft and chewy, perfect for rolling up delicious fillings.
  • Hummus: Creamy and full of protein, it adds flavor.
  • Assorted Veggies: Like bell peppers, cucumbers, carrots, and leafy greens, sliced thinly to wrap up nicely.

Just spread hummus on the wrap, layer the veggies, roll it up, and it’s ready to enjoy!

Quinoa Salad with Lemon-Tahini Dressing

A quinoa salad is like a breath of fresh air, light but filling and ideal for lunchtime. The lemon-tahini dressing adds a zesty kick. Here’s what I’d use:

  • Quinoa: A protein-packed grain that cooks quickly.
  • Chickpeas: For extra texture and protein.
  • Veggies: Such as cherry tomatoes, cucumbers, and parsley, diced small.
  • Lemon-Tahini Dressing: Made with tahini, lemon juice, garlic, and a pinch of salt.

Lentil and Veggie Soup

Imagine a cozy, warm hug in a bowl—that’s what lentil soup feels like. To prepare it, I would include:

  • Lentils: Earthy and nutritious, excellent for cooking until they’re soft.
  • Vegetable Broth: The base that ties all flavors together.
  • Diced Veggies: Such as carrots, celery, and spinach for color and nutrition.

I simmer everything in a pot, seasoning with herbs like thyme or bay leaf, until delicious.

Baked Sweet Potato with Black Bean Salsa

This is like a tiny fiesta in my mouth. The sweet potato is nourishing, and the salsa is bright and spicy. To create it, I gather:

  • Sweet Potatoes: Baked until soft and tender.
  • Black Bean Salsa: A blend of black beans, corn, cilantro, and a squeeze of lime.

Spoon the salsa onto the baked potato, and it’s ready to satisfy my lunchtime cravings.

Snacks That Keep Me Going

Having a few snacks in my lunchbox is like having good friends along for a journey; they keep me going when I’m feeling a bit peckish.

  • Mixed Nuts: A handful offers a mix of healthy fats and a satisfying crunch.
  • Fruit Slices: Such as apple or banana slices which are naturally sweet and energizing.
  • Veggie Sticks with Dip: Like carrot or celery sticks with hummus or guacamole.

Staying Hydrated at Work

Drinking water or herbal tea throughout the day feels like watering a plant, essential for keeping it healthy and vibrant. Here are my tips for staying hydrated:

  • Water Bottle: Keeping a reusable water bottle helps remind me to drink regularly.
  • Herbal Teas: These offer warmth and comfort, available in flavors like mint or chamomile.
